    Correct Answer
    C. Microsoft Word 
    Explanation
    An operating system (OS) is system software that manages computer hardware, software resources, and provides common services for computer programs. Windows 10, macOS, and Linux are all examples of operating systems that manage the hardware and software on a computer, enabling it to run applications. Microsoft Word, however, is a word processing application and not an operating system. It runs on top of an operating system to provide users with the ability to create, edit, and manage documents.

    Correct Answer
    B. Laser printers and inkjet printers.
    Explanation
    The correct answer is Laser printers and inkjet printers. Laser printers use a laser beam to transfer text and images onto paper, producing high-quality prints quickly. Inkjet printers, on the other hand, use tiny droplets of ink sprayed onto paper to create prints. Both types of printers are commonly used in homes and offices for various printing needs.

    Correct Answer
    B. Modem
    Explanation
    A modem is a device that connects your computer to the Internet. It is responsible for converting the digital signals from your computer into a format that can be transmitted over telephone or cable lines and vice versa. Without a modem, your computer would not be able to communicate with the internet service provider's network and access the internet. Therefore, a modem is the correct answer to this question.
